Hoover’s mix of hot, humid summers, frequent thunderstorms, and occasional winter freezes is hard on screen material and aluminum framing. Vista Screens Birmingham works in these conditions every week, so we know how Hoover’s weather actually affects screens in Riverchase style neighborhoods, older 1970s brick homes, and newer construction developments.
High summer humidity and afternoon storms cause cheaper screen to sag and pull loose from the spline. We typically recommend heavier gauge screen or upgraded spline on west and south facing porches in Hoover since those areas take the brunt of the sun and wind that comes in ahead of summer storms.
We also see hail from severe spring weather denting enclosure frames and tearing screen panels. Instead of just patching the obvious damage, we check the full structure, including the roof panels of pool cages and lanai enclosures. Hoover gets enough strong storm systems that minor frame shifts are common, and catching those early can prevent a much more expensive failure later.
Because many Hoover homes are built on sloped lots, especially near wooded areas, water runoff can pool near patio enclosures. We pay attention to drainage at the base of your screened porch or room enclosure so the lower panels do not sit in standing water, which can lead to mold and faster deterioration.
Pollen is another big factor. In Hoover, spring pollen coats every surface, including screens, which makes fine mesh a bit trickier. We help you choose a screen that balances airflow and visibility with how easily it can be rinsed off after peak pollen weeks so you can actually enjoy your porch without dealing with a yellow film on every panel.

Pool enclosure installation is especially popular in Hoover neighborhoods with backyard pools that sit close to tree lines. Fallen leaves, pine needles, and acorns can make a mess in the water. We build enclosures with roof pitches and panel layouts that shed debris efficiently so you are not constantly skimming your pool after every gust of wind.
For patios and lanais that face wooded lots, we often recommend a combination of standard insect screen on upper sections and tougher, pet resistant screen down low. This setup holds up better against dogs, kids, and the occasional deer nosing around the edge of the yard.

Hoover’s mix of sun exposure, thunderstorms, and temperature swings means many homes eventually need screen repair or a complete rescreen. Vista Screens Birmingham offers targeted fixes as well as full restorations of pool cages, patios, lanais, and screened rooms.
For pool cage rescreening, we typically remove and replace all screen panels and inspect the fasteners at each connection point. In Hoover, we see a lot of wear where heavy afternoon sun hits the same side of a cage year after year. That side often becomes brittle first, so we can either replace just those panels or schedule a full rescreen if the entire enclosure is nearing the end of its life.
Patio and lanai screen repair is common after strong summer storms or when tree limbs brush against the enclosure. We replace torn sections, resecure loose spline, and check for small gaps around doors where insects can enter. Since Hoover yards often back up to wooded areas or common green spaces, keeping those gaps closed makes a big difference in mosquito control.
On older Hoover homes with original screened porches from a few decades ago, the frames are sometimes still solid but the screen is worn and the hardware is outdated. We can rescreen those porches and upgrade door closers and latches so the space feels like new without a full rebuild.
